Plywood is a versatile material that is widely used in the construction and furniture industry. It is made of thin layers of wood veneer, or plies, that are glued together to form a strong and durable sheet. Plywood comes in different grades and sizes, each with their own unique properties and uses.

Factors Affecting Plywood Prices

Factors Affecting Plywood Prices

1) Grade – Plywood quality can range from low-grade (C/D) to high grade (A). The grading system measures the appearance and structural integrity of the plywood sheets. Higher-grade plywood has fewer defects such as knots, cracks or splits but will cost more than lower grades.

2) Size – Plywood comes in standard 4×8 foot sheets; however, larger sizes are available depending on the supplier. Larger sizes may be more expensive than smaller sheets due to increased manufacturing costs.

3) Thickness – The thickness of plywood varies from 1/4 inch up to 1 inch or more. Thicker boards may cost more as they require additional materials and time for production.

4) Type of Wood – Different types of wood species have varying levels of hardness, density and moisture resistance which can affect pricing based on availability and demand.

5) Supplier – Pricing can also vary depending upon where you purchase your plywoods from since sellers factor in shipping fees into their overall prices.

Average Cost for Common Grades

Average Cost for Common Grades

Below are some average prices for common grades:

Low-Grade Plywood: $10-$15 per sheet
Medium-Grade Plywood: $30-$40 per sheet
High-Grade Plywood: $50-$75 per sheet

Prices can change according to location so make sure check locally when looking at what’s being offered near your area..

Alternative Materials to Plywood

Plywood is not the only option when it comes to building projects. Other materials can be used in place of plywood, such as:

1) Particle Board – A low-cost material that’s lightweight and easy-to-cut but may not have the same strength as plywood for structural applications.

2) Medium-Density Fiberboard (MDF) – More affordable than plywood while still offering high durability and stability making them ideal for construction purposes.

3) Oriented Strand Board (OSB)- An engineered wood product akin to particle board with added strength; however, they can be more prone to swelling from moisture exposure compared to other boards on this list.
